Transaction 345e9d06fe97242ff24c9e78e86dc58ac8b35652ba43a3f55ec40f5812225594
1 Input
2 Outputs
- 345e9d06fe97242ff24c9e78e86dc58ac8b35652ba43a3f55ec40f5812225594:0
- 345e9d06fe97242ff24c9e78e86dc58ac8b35652ba43a3f55ec40f5812225594:1
value 139902
address 1FQeo4zUD6brq2FnvGcVhCBMNDDuHZaiEC
value 8078380
address 1MuqJdFrrHixx2ubxx1TWEKctkJ1E5m7pp